first pass ever with this killer turbo. 10.99 @ 125.66 (quickest and fastest I've ever gone)
Boost was 25 on the gauge, or 29 on the MAP sensor. Pick whichever you like best cus I dunno which one is right. Only 19 degrees of timing though. AFR=11.30 for most of the run. 100 octane and single nozzle SMC meth.

If I could have made some more passes I think 10.50-10.70 on the same tune would be easy. But they kicked my arse out for lack of a roll cage, etc.... etc...
